According to these conventions, tag strings are a concatenation of optionally space-separated key:"value" pairs. Each
key is a non-empty string consisting of non-control characters other than space (U+0020 ' '), quote (U+0022 '"'),
and
colon (U+003A ':'). Each value is quoted using U+0022 '"' characters and Go string literal syntax.
Also, the inspection checks that fields with tags are exported.
Example of a valid tag:
type Example struct {
Field int `json:"field" xml:"demo"`
}
